January 13, 201610 yr Commercial Member I bought four planes and all their packages. Happy with all four except 707 will not work in P3D (I know it is not supposed to but I had hopes). 777 is amazing with all the toys you could want and the best wing flex I have seen in any model so far. 1011 is also very nice and easy to fly and runs great in P3D. 727 is a bit dated but still a wonderful model and great fun to fly. January 13, 201610 yr Well when I buy addons and there is an issue I usually check the sellers forum for answers. Its how I figured out how to get the QW 757 into P3D and fix the font issue with the FMC. a little bit of reading produced a 2 second fix. I turn off my UAC in my Win 10 settings. I also make sure my antivirus is turned off for download and installation. And when I install just to be sure I install as administrator. Not sure if this will fix your problem if not I suggest you check their forums. Jason Weaver - WestWind Airlines; FlyUK Airlines; VirtualUnited.org
